Texas Fires Steve Sarkisian; Eyes SMU’s Nico Augustine as Program Faces Crossroads
ESPN Writer
DALLAS – A seismic shift in the college football landscape unfolded this week as the Texas Longhorns announced the firing of head coach Steve Sarkisian following a disappointing 5–7 season that left the program outside the playoff picture.
The move marks a dramatic fall for Sarkisian, who delivered SEC championships in 2023 and 2027, but struggled to maintain that success in the post-Arch Manning era. Since Manning’s departure to the NFL, Texas has seen its grip on in-state recruiting loosen - with rivals like SMU, TCU, and Texas A&M cutting deeper into pipelines that once belonged to the Longhorns.
Now, Texas is aiming big.
Multiple sources indicate that Texas has identified SMU head coach Nico Augustine as a top target in its search for a high-profile replacement - a coach capable of restoring the Longhorns to national prominence.
Augustine, the architect behind SMU’s meteoric rise, has built one of the most explosive and consistent programs in the country, highlighted by a national championship and multiple College Football Playoff appearances.
But the timing of Texas’ interest is far from coincidental.
Since midseason, SMU has been under intense scrutiny following an NCAA investigation into various aspects of the program.
While no findings have been confirmed, the media storm and uncertainty surrounding the situation have reportedly created internal friction between Augustine and SMU’s leadership.
Sources close to the situation suggest Augustine has grown frustrated with how the university has handled the narrative - particularly as it relates to recruiting.
That frustration may not be unfounded.
There is no indication a deal is imminent. Augustine remains focused on SMU’s playoff run, and Texas is expected to conduct a full search.
But the ingredients are there for something significant - and potentially messy.
If Augustine departs, it would mark the end of one of the most transformative stretches in SMU history.
If he stays, it could signal a recommitment to weathering both external scrutiny and internal expectations.
Either way, as the postseason begins, SMU isn’t just chasing another title.
It may also be fighting to hold onto the coach who built it all.
